Birketveit is a coastal city in Norway.
The water temperature around Birketveit varies dramatically year round.
The temperature ranges from 0.9°C (33.6°F) in February up to 18.4°C (65.2°F) in the month of July, as illustrated below. The average water temperature throughout the year is 9°C (49°F) and the best time for water activities is summer, since Birketveit is located in the northern hemisphere.

What kind of wetsuit thickness is needed for Birketveit?
The water temperature around Birketveit is relatively cold, reaching up to 18°C (65°F) in the months of June, July, and August. During this time, in the summer, a 2-3mm wetsuit might be recommended to be in the water for a good amount of time, but some might even be fine with a jumpsuit or even a wetsuit top for surfing, swimming, snorkelling, or scuba diving . However, during late winter, temperatures reach lows of approximately 1°C (34°F). During these months, a 5/6 drysuit with booties, hoddie and gloves is recommended to be able to stay in the water for several hours, but some people might even be fine with a very good 5/6mm wetsuit for very short amounts of time . For very cold conditions and cold mornings/evenings, it might be better to bring a big supply of extra warm clothing and hot drinks.
